A judge has denied Norwalk's request to dismiss a lawsuit the state of California filed against the city over its proposed ban on emergency homeless shelters, allowing the case to move forward.
The ruling says city officials cited no evidence that homeless shelters and other types of housing posed an immediate threat to public safety.
